Family Office Advisory
Family office advisory establishes and optimises single and multi-family office structures for ultra-high-net-worth families across the Gulf, Asia, and Africa. Singapore hosts 1,400+ family offices under MAS Section 13O/13U tax incentive schemes. Dubai hosts 200+ family offices in DIFC and ADGM. The structural decisions — governance design, investment mandate, regulatory domicile, staffing model, technology infrastructure — determine whether a family office creates generational value or becomes an expensive overhead that neither manages wealth effectively nor serves the family’s broader needs.
Formation Advisory
Kaelo advises on: family office formation (entity structuring, regulatory registration, banking relationships, technology platform selection), governance design (family council, investment committee, advisory board — the governance that separates family decisions from investment decisions), investment policy development (asset allocation, risk parameters, liquidity requirements, ESG integration), and the regulatory frameworks (MAS 13O/13U substance requirements, DIFC/ADGM licensing, and the evolving regulations across Gulf jurisdictions) that family office structures must satisfy. Operational Excellence
Family office operations encompass: investment management (direct investing, manager selection, co-investment), consolidated reporting (aggregating positions across multiple banks, custodians, and asset classes into a unified view), tax coordination (managing obligations across multiple jurisdictions as family members live, invest, and hold assets globally), and the concierge services (philanthropy coordination, education planning, lifestyle management) that comprehensive family offices provide.
